It has a nice wrapping with Cage covering the comedic horror, and Hoult and Awkwafina the ludicrous gory action.

On the other hand, it lacks substance being quite over the place with multiple underdeveloped storylines which become uninteresting: Renfield’s co-dependence, Dracula’s world domination, Rebecca’s work and family issues, and the mobsters and their shady business.

Simply entertaining. Nothing else.
